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2022, the highest total compensation at Tulsa Childrens Museum Inc equaled 2% of the organization's total expenses. The median for arts, culture & humanities organizations is 11%.

This organization (2022)
2%
Sector median
11%
Middle half of sector
5% to 20%

Based on 17,098 arts, culture & humanities organ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.
